Verstappen escapes penalty following red flag investiation

Dutch Grand Prix – Red Bull's Max Verstappen has escaped a penalty after being placed under investigation for overtaking under red flags. During Free Practice Two, the red flags were shown to deal with Lewis Hamilton's stricken Mercedes as the Briton pulled over with an engine failure. The Dutchman was initially put under investigation due to overtaking Lance Stroll's Aston Martin when the red flags came out. Overtaking under red flags is in breach of F1's sporting regulations, however after a meeting with the stewards, it was deemed the Verstappen was not at fault due to the panel light not being illuminated when he approached Stroll.
